[QUOTE="Jpjr, post: 1689542, member: 20896"] I just wanted to throw in 2 cents.. If the 'stiffness' is referring to the spring action between neutral and most gears then that is what mine does. There has been a few good threads on this on the modford forum. When I shift from 2-3 for instance, the shifter snaps into neutral, then snaps into third. There is a small but noticable hesitation. Now, before I go on saying its a problem I'll stop now and say it isn't. An argument could be made that mine is still breaking in and also I need to be a bit more smoother in my throws. Another thing worth mentioning is that many posters are in favor of this movement because of how predictable the shifts are. -All that said its the best shifter out there. My dad has a Z06, and this shifter feels just like that with less noise. It is like you have the "H" right on the console like the old Lamborghinis... no way you can miss a shift. And the instructions and service are second to none. I had never installed a shifter before and George made an intimidating project seem like a breeze. [/QUOTE]
